Halloumi and Ricotta

What's my story?

Names: Halloumi and Ricotta

Age: estimated at 1 year

Arrived at SAA: December 2025

About me: Halloumi and Ricotta arrived with us after being abandoned in a box outside with several other rabbits. We don’t know much about their history but Ricotta has had babies before coming to us and they arrived soaked in urine. Despite their traumatic ordeal, they are very sweet girls who have not lost their trust of people. Ricotta is very confident and cheeky and is definitely the ring leader of the pair. Halloumi is a little more hesitant and can be spooked easily but is still a very sweet girl. They love any kind of enrichment and are very food motivated. They would love a home with lots to do in their enclosure to keep their young minds busy!

Am I an indoor or outdoor rabbit? They can live indoors or outdoors. They will need a minimum space of 6ft x 10ft however bigger is always better! This space needs to be available 24/7 and be fully predator proof.

Can I live with children? calmer children
